Alternate: A player or a team that gains acceptance into the main draw of a tournament due to a main draw player or team withdrawing, when there are no qualies with potential lucky losers.

Alternate Captain: Each team has to have two alternate captains. They take over the duties of the captain when he is off the ice.

Alternate Shot: Tournament format where teammates take turns playing each subsequent stroke (many variations with different names and procedures -- more on tournament formats)
